Hernandez, Jason John
On September 7, 2007, the ARMY lost CPL Hernandez, Jason John of STREETSBORO, OH in MOSUL, IRAQ. He was 21. Cause: HOSTILE.
Their Story
The ARMY, TROOP A, 1ST SQUADRON, 9TH CAVALRY, 4 BCT, FORT BLISS, TX, sent Hernandez, Jason John of STREETSBORO, OH, then 21, ? CPL ? to Iraq.
On September 7, 2007, the ARMY lost CPL Hernandez, Jason John in MOSUL, IRAQ. He was 21. The ARMY recorded the cause as HOSTILE.
The years 2005?2007 were OIF's deadliest. Sectarian violence surged after the 2006 bombing of the al-Askari shrine in Samarra. American troops were caught between militias, insurgents, and a government that barely functioned.
